As a Senior Consultant in Deloitte Risk & Financial Advisory's Controllership Services practice, you will gain valuable hands-on experience working alongside leading professionals while building your professional skills in a variety of digital finance and accounting specialties including reporting, process optimization, reconciliation, internal controls and other areas using Workiva solution.

You will be involved in developing business requirements, policies and procedures, technical and data transformation requirements, and designing/ implementing a variety of solutions that help clients address challenging business issues. You may also be exposed to other disciplines and solutions within Controllership Services, including Accounting Information Science, ERPs, Profitability & Analytics, Blackline and RPA.

Work you'll do
You will optimize processes, develop requirements, create roadmaps, and manipulate, and manage data connections, tool workflows, templates and permissions to deliver meaningful transformation leveraging Workiva solution. Sample Senior Consultant responsibilities include:

  • Working with clients to understand business challenges and identify solutions to drive desired outcomes
  • Performing current state assessment of client accounting, reporting, reconciliation, data, and algorithm capabilities
  • Leveraging tools to enable actionable decision making
  • Developing system requirements, designing and prototyping, testing, training, defining support procedures and implementing with specific focus on Workiva and Blackline
  • Focus accounting and finance domain areas will include management/ cost accounting, intercompany accounting, consolidations accounting, accrual accounting, predictive accounting, and enterprise data modeling
  • Mapping data flows and to identify optimal design and governance options as well as potential risks
  • Developing business solutions leveraging emerging automation, cognitive, and machine learning tools.
